Highlights
Are people in Lansdale older or younger than people in Swedesboro?
- The Median Age in Lansdale is 5.4 years older than in Swedesboro.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lansdale or Swedesboro?
- Lansdale housing costs are 8.6% more expensive than Swedesboro hous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lansdale or Swedesboro?
- The average commute for residents of Lansdale is 0.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Swedesboro.
